Factors Affecting Duct Cleaning Mississauga Cost
When evaluating the duct cleaning Mississauga cost, several key factors play a significant role. The size of the ductwork is a primary consideration, as larger systems naturally require more time and effort to clean, therefore increasing the overall expense. For homes with intricate duct systems, the complexity can add to the cost, especially if special tools or techniques are needed to access hard-to-reach areas.
Contamination levels are another critical element influencing duct cleaning Mississauga cost. Systems with heavy dust, mold, or pest infestation demand more extensive cleaning, leading to higher costs. Professional cleaners often assess contamination by inspecting ducts for visible debris, mold growth, and signs of pest activity.
The choice of cleaning method also impacts the cost. Conventional brush-and-vacuum methods might be less expensive, but if more advanced technologies such as robotic cleaning are employed, it can drive up the price. Homeowners should weigh the benefits of newer techniques against their budgetary constraints to make informed decisions.
The accessibility of ductwork is an often-overlooked factor that can affect the overall cost. Ducts that require specialized equipment for access, such as those located in tight crawl spaces, may require additional labor and resources, contributing to a higher duct cleaning Mississauga cost.
Benefits of Professional Duct Cleaning
Investing in professional duct cleaning has numerous benefits beyond just clean air. For starters, cleaner ducts can significantly improve indoor air quality. This is especially crucial for households with allergy sufferers, as cleaning helps remove dust, pollen, and other allergens.
Enhanced energy efficiency is another advantage. Dust and debris can obstruct airflow, causing HVAC systems to work harder than necessary. Professional cleaning can help maintain optimal operation, potentially reducing energy bills by improving efficiency.
Regular duct cleaning can extend the lifespan of heating and cooling systems. By preventing the accumulation of debris that can lead to system failures, homeowners can avoid costly repairs or replacements. This is an important consideration when contemplating the duct cleaning Mississauga cost.
Finally, hiring a professional service provides peace of mind. Certified technicians ensure that the job is done thoroughly, reducing the risk of inadequate cleaning that can occur with DIY methods. This professional approach is essential in ensuring long-term benefits and the health of building occupants.

Common Questions About Duct Cleaning
How Often Should Ducts Be Cleaned?
While frequency depends on various factors like location and system usage, experts often recommend cleaning every three to five years. Homes with pets, smokers, or residents with allergies might benefit from more frequent cleaning.
Can Duct Cleaning Improve HVAC Efficiency?
Absolutely. Clean ducts allow for better airflow, reducing the strain on HVAC systems. This can result in lower energy consumption and improved system performance, making duct cleaning Mississauga cost a wise investment.
Is Professional Duct Cleaning Necessary?
While DIY methods exist, professional cleaning is generally more thorough and effective. Professionals have the tools and expertise to reach all parts of the ductwork, ensuring comprehensive removal of contaminants.
